Membership

The RSA currently attracts 36 corporate members from a broad spectrum of the railway profession. These range from Network Rail with 32,000 employees to consultancies with 100 or less.

These members value the unique contribution the RSA makes to professional development through discussion and site visits as well as the opportunity to socialise and network with like minded individuals.

RSA - Individual Membership

The very nature of RSA is based in developing its members understanding of the professional railway. The RSA therefore gives access to members to keynote speakers who are delivering and driving improvement in today's railways.

The RSA opens its doors to all who are interested in the development, gravitas and longevity of the railway. So if you are working in, associated with, or just share an interest, the RSA can cater for you.

Our members come from a broad spectrum of the railway industry. Typically from passenger and freight operations, network provision and more regulatory bodies. We also number many students and those preparing for a career in the industry.

Benefits and costs:

  • Includes a calendar year's subscription to Modern Railways magazine.
  • £50.00 if resident in the United Kingdom
  • £60.00 if resident elsewhere in Europe
  • £70.00 if resident outside Europe
